    This is how I saw it:

    Round 1: Briedis lands more useful shots than usyk. Usyk tries to get something going with the jab, hardly any land and it isn't working in the first round for him.
    10-9 for Briedis

    Round 2: Both guys turn up the pace in this round. Pretty even early on in the second, both men having success. Usyk manages to land much more effectively in the middle of the round, briedis pretty absent. Briedis comes back into it late. I give this round a slight edge to Usyk.
    10-9 for Usyk

    Round 3: Usyk is clearly the better fighter in this round. He controls briedis for the majority of the round with the jab and briedis only manages to get going offensively in small spells in the round.
    10-9 for Usyk

    Round 4: Briedis comes back into the fight in this round. He is able to adjust to Usyk's jab, and manages to neutralize it and get closer to usyk. This allows him to land more frequently early on. Briedis lands some good body combinations. Usyk only manages to keep briedis at bay towards the end of the round. Usyk is forced onto the back foot in parts, and the pressure and good shots from briedis wins him this round clearly.
    10-9 for Briedis

    Round 5: Briedis gets some decent shots together in the early parts of the round, but fades as the round progresses. Briedis slows down, puts up a high guard. Usyk has the best success so far in this round for him. He keeps the pace and movement up unlike briedis. Some great combinations in the middle and late section of the round gives this a clear round to usyk. Looks like briedis may be taking a breather here to conserve energy for the second half of the fight.
    10-9 for Usyk

    Round 6: This round is even in the first third of the fight, neither gaining control of the round yet. As the round enters the second half though, briedis is able to throw the better shots. Usyk is down but it seems as if briedis throws him down to the canvas, not scored as a knockdown. It stays very even in the middle section of the fight, pretty close. But briedis lands more useful shots so I give this a close win for Briedis.
    10-9 for Briedis

    Round 7: Another close round. Briedis gains control of the majority of the round by utilizing the jab, and tries to get some one-twos together but usyk's defense doesn't allow him to. Usyk lands a great shot to the head in the second half of the round. Usyk gives the judges something to think about late on in the round, as both men have success. I think briedis had control of the round mostly, but didn't really get going. Usyk similarly, struggled.You could score it either way. Usyk landed some great shots though, and his small assault in the second half wins him a close round. The attack of briedis and defense of usyk cancel each other out for the most part.
    10-9 for Usyk

    Round 8: Usyk pulls away clearly in round 8. Briedis doesn't throw anything of note, and struggles to get shots together. It seems as if he is tiring just a tad. Usyk takes advantage, lands a lot of good punches, the jab lands much more frequently and he takes control of the round.
    10-9 for Usyk

    Round 9: Both men land some good shots, with usyk putting the pressure on and briedis backing up. Usyk lands the more telling shots in the round, and seems to have the better energy levels of the two men. It seems like usyk is starting to take control and figure briedis out. Briedis is still in the round, but usyk outworks him and throws the better shots. You can tell that briedis doesn't quite have the workrate he had in the first half of the fight, and usyk's gas tank is paying dividends as we enter the last few rounds. Close round but usyk definitely wins this round.
    10-9 for Usyk

    Round 10: For the first time in the fight, we see Usyk starting tire a little. He doesn't quite have the same movement in round 10. This is a very close round, with both men tired. Both land some decent shots, but Usyk once again lands the better, more powerful combinations. Usyk lands some great shots late on. Although briedis is in the round and is keeping it close, his jab and the body shots aren't working as much as in the first half. I give this a slight edge to Usyk, but it could be given either way, or even a draw. Usyk has turned the tide in his favour with his better workrate in the second half of the fight.
    10-9 for Usyk

    Round 11: Briedis comes back into the fight in round 11. He manages to get those body shots to land again, like in the first half of the fight. It's a good,back and forth round. Usyk edges it early on, but the shots from Briedis in the middle and late parts of the round are enough for him to take it.
    10-9 for Briedis

    Round 12: Again, another back and forth round. Early on in the round it is even, both men landing decent shots. Usyk piles the pressure on Briedis in the middle of the round, he can tell that Briedis is tiring. Briedis is still in it, but he is being slightly outworked. Late on, Briedis comes back into it and it is close with both men equal in the second half of the round. I give this round a slight edge to Usyk.
    10-9 for Usyk.

    So overall, I feel as if Briedis was strong in the first half of the fight and was keeping up with the pace and workrate of usyk. But as the fight wore on, Usyk started to take control. Rounds 8 and 9 were huge. Usyk took control in those rounds and won them clearly. His superior workrate to Briedis won him this fight. A close fight and definitely a competitive one.

    There were I'd say 2 rounds in the fight where it was hard to separate them. So you could have given those to Briedis. I thought usyk edged them on landing the more powerful, flashy shots. Most I can give it was a draw.

    I have it 116-112 to usyk. 8 rounds to 4. But 115-113 to usyk or 114-114 is possible definitely. I don't think Briedis won though. He didn't do enough and didn't keep up with Usyk's workrate in the second half of the fight.

    CompuBox Stats for Usyk-Briedis were basically even in punches landed.

    [url]http://www.espn.com/boxing/story/_/id/22236261/oleksandr-usyk-gets-majority-win-vs-mairis-briedis[/url]

    Usyk -------> 212/848 at 25% landed
    Briedis -----> 195/579 at 34% landed

    Usyk complimentary of Briedis after the fight:

    "Those are the most difficult rounds I've had in my career and we will work on the improvement of my style"
